Keele University has international reach, a reputation for world-class research, high quality research-led education and an outstanding student experience. The University has invested heavily over the past 10 years in its campus and infrastructure, including a digital and data focused Innovation Centre (IC7). Keele is large enough to have high impact and profile, but small enough to sustain its commitment to community and individuals.
Our School of Computer Science and Mathematics comprises circa 35 academic staff and 950 students with a long standing tradition for teaching and research. As our next Head of School and active member of the Faculty Leadership Team, you will bring fresh thinking and a bold vision to deliver growth and enhance the student experience. You will be a transformative leader who encourages a high performance and innovative culture that positions students’ expectations at the centre and enables internationally recognised, impactful research.
To apply, you will be a computer scientist with successful leadership experience in an academic environment and a personal track record of research. As an all-round and inclusive academic leader, you will be equally committed to research, teaching and students, with the ability to motivate and inspire others. You will be a strategic thinker with a creative approach and excellent problem solving skills that will ultimately position the University of Keele as a market leader and destination of choice for home and overseas students.
